Locating Cheap Used Vehicles in Kenya: Securing the Top Bargains
The East African market offers a wide selection here of reasonably priced second-hand vehicles , but identifying a excellent deal requires thorough research . Examine online platforms like Jiji, Cheki, and Pigia Deals, but be sure to personally check any possible purchase before finalizing the purchase. Account for shipping costs , paperwork and potential repair bills to really assess the overall value . Don’t being rushed and haggle the cost for the best possible result .

The Ideal Affordable Vehicles : Secondhand Choices At Ksh 500,000
Looking for a trustworthy vehicle in Kenya without spending a fortune? Quite a few excellent secondhand vehicles can be secured for beneath Ksh 500,000. Common choices include the Toyota Vitz, admired for its fuel efficiency and small size, the Datsun March, a inexpensive mainstay among motorists , and the Mazda Demio, offering a decent combination of driving experience and value . Remember to regularly have a detailed check-up before finalizing a acquisition.
